About 2,4-dichloro-6-dec-1-ynylaniline
2,4-dichloro-6-dec-1-ynylaniline (PubChem CID 102575189) has the molecular formula C16H21Cl2N
and a molecular weight of 298.26 g/mol. Its IUPAC name is 2,4-dichloro-6-dec-1-ynylaniline.
